MD_DA902 Organic Dairy Fluid Overview Report 12 - Released on March 20, 2020 ORGANIC DAIRY FLUID OVERVIEW New England Organic Milk Sales and Sourcing. Federal Milk Market Order 1, in New England, reports utilization of types of organic milk by pool plants. During February 2020, organic whole milk utilization totaled 13.6 million pounds, up from 12.6 million pounds the previous year. The February 2020 butterfat content was 3.29 percent, slightly more than the 3.28 percent in 2019. The utilization of organic reduced fat milk for February this year, nearly 13.1 million pounds, dropped from 15.1 million pounds a year earlier. Meanwhile, butterfat content was 1.36 percent, up from 1.33 percent last year. Surge in Organic Milk Sales. Milk loads to Class I bottling depict exponential growth, up 200 percent for some locations. As the coronavirus gives rise to a global pandemic and panic shopping, demand for organic milk as well as conventional milk has skyrocketed, with consumers often finding dairy cases empty in retail store outlets. Organic Fluid and Food Markets to Expand. A marketing research group has reported that organic drink and food markets are expected to achieve $38.77 billion in annual sales, with a growth rate of 10.2 percent by 2026. While organic milk looks to dominate the market, the fastest growing segment is projected to be organic cheese. North America is anticipated to hold the largest global market share. Average Organic Milk Pay Prices in Europe. The January organic milk pay price in Europe adjusted higher in Germany and Bavaria but declined in France and Austria. Detailed information is presented in the table below. euros/100lt *($USD) % Change % Change Jan 2020 Dec 2019 Germany 47.59 51.05 + 0.68 + 0.06 Bavaria 47.98 51.47 + 0.82 + 0.04 France 48.41 51.93 - 0.57 + 3.81 Austria 42.47 45.56 - 1.21 - 4.00 * As of 3/20/2020 8:00 AM Dutch Organic Milk Pay Price. In the Netherlands, a large processor of organic milk announced the March 2020 pay price for organic milk is 48.50 euros/100kg (* $52.03 USD). The organic milk producer supplies an average of 550,000 kilograms of milk, containing a fat content of 4.42 percent, protein content of 3.57 percent and a lactose content of 4.53 percent, on an annual basis. ORGANIC GRAIN FEEDSTUFF OVERVIEW National Organic Grain and Feed Markets. Feed grade corn trade activity and demand is light. Markets are too lightly traded to trend, with cash bids mostly 7.00-7.65 delivered elevator. Feed grade Soybean trades are light on modest to good demand. Forward contracting is at steady levels. A new report shows that certified organic field crop acreages grew by 13 percent in the U.S. through 2019. As well, the market flourished behind a 14 percent vault in the number of certified organic field crop operations. While the number of acres of organic corn harvested was down the previous year, industry representatives envision organic field crop production moving quickly into the mainstream of agriculture.
